Perched above Austria’s forested Inntal Valley, Tratzberg Castle stands as a remarkable example of 16th-century Renaissance and Gothic architecture. Originally a defensive outpost, the castle offers guided tours that delve into its rich history, including the lives of Habsburg emperors and medieval merchants who once called it home. Visitors can explore the castle’s well-preserved interiors and learn about the strategic and cultural significance of this historic site.
